Expert Waterline Cleaning in El Paso, TX

Waterline cleaning removes the white, chalky scale that forms along the tile line of pools in El Paso. El Paso's water is classified as very hard, measuring around 11.4 grains per gallon, which means dissolved calcium and magnesium deposit onto pool surfaces at a higher rate than in softer-water cities. Add in the intense West Texas sun and high evaporation rates, and that wet-dry cycle at the tile line accelerates scale buildup fast. Left alone, calcium deposits can clog filters, restrict water flow through pipes and fittings, and roughen pool surfaces enough to cause skin irritation. That white ring is calcium carbonate scale left behind as pool water evaporates at the tile edge. El Paso's hard water and high heat speed up this process, making waterline buildup a common issue for local pool owners.
